Media Defence is looking for a highly motivated and energetic Programme Finance and Compliance Officer, to perform a variety of administrative and clerical tasks in the running of Media Defence’s local legal capacity building programme, ensuring compliance with funder requirements and supporting with programme-related fundraising activities. You will be the first point of contact for beneficiaries of Media Defence’s local legal capacity building and for our staff team on compliance with donor terms.
Please see the job description for more information and on how to apply. Interviews will be held on a rolling basis and the post will be filled on identification of a suitable candidate.

About Media Defence Media Defence is a charity that helps media to defend their rights. We support independent media, journalists and citizen journalists who are under legal threat by making sure that lawyers are available to defend them.
